Hello, I'm newer to the area myself, but if you're moving to work downtown and will live in Katy area, you need to evaluate the traffic. It can be horrific as I was stuck in 1.5hrs traffic to go 10 miles toward the Katy area at 5pm and that lasted between 5-8. I was also told that was the norm because of all the people going to Katy. I've found a lot of people here work altered schedules, like come in at 10 and leave at 6 or 7 because of the traffic. It might be better to check out appartments near the medical center or closer to where you'll work if the issue of traffic does result.

Get a place in "Old Katy" for the same price of an apartment you can get a nice little house. I can refer you to people that have homes for rent. Old Katy is a beautiful place to live. The traffic, if you put your tires on I-10 before 6 a.m. Smooth sailing. 6:15 it can start getting busy. 6:30-7:00 plan on a lot of traffic.
